The late Edward Said accused him of ‘an intellectual catastrophe’, promoting ‘colonial mythologies about wogs and darkies’. To the poet and fellow Caribbean Nobel laureate, Derek Walcott, he is ‘VS Nightfall’. Walcott has noted: ‘If Naipaul’s attitude toward negroes, with its nasty little sneers… was turned on Jews, for example, how many people would praise him for his frankness?‘
